  1. Dictionary
    Tag
    /taɡ/

    noun

    • 1. a label attached to someone or something for the purpose of identification or to give other information: "he gave his pet a collar with a metal name tag" Similar labelticketbadgemark
    • 2. a small piece or part that is attached to a main body.

    verb

    • 1. attach a label to: "the bears were tagged and released" Similar labelattach tags toput a label onmark
    • 2. add to something, especially as an afterthought or with no real connection: "she meant to tag her question on at the end of her remarks" Similar addtackjoinattach
